DAY 1

Kyoto

Begin your Japanese journey in Kyoto, a city where tradition and modernity meld into a vibrant cultural tapestry. Your exploration starts in Gion, the city's geisha district, renowned for its atmospheric streets lined with traditional teahouses and the chance to catch a glimpse of geishas in their exquisite attire. The journey continues along the Philosopher's Walk, a path that weaves through the spiritual heart of Kyoto, offering serene views, quaint cafes, and access to historic sites. The day culminates at two of Kyoto's most illustrious temples: Ginkaku-ji, the Silver Pavilion, nestled amidst the Higashiyama mountains, and Kinkaku-ji, the Golden Pavilion, a stunning example of Muromachi period architecture. Both sites provide a tranquil setting for reflection and a deeper connection with Japan's rich history, including a private tea ceremony at the Golden Pavilion, inviting you to partake in one of Japan's most revered cultural practices.

DAY 2

Kyoto

Your second day unveils the enchanting Arashiyama bamboo forest, a towering green sanctuary that whispers the tales of ancient Japan with every breeze. Venture from the ethereal bamboo groves to the secluded Kokedera Moss Temple,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. This temple is a living artwork, with over a hundred varieties of moss painting the landscape in lush tones of green, accessible only by special invitation to preserve its tranquil beauty. The journey then ascends to Mount Atago, a revered Shinto site, where the Atago shrine offers blessings and protection charms against natural disasters. This sacred mountain, embraced by verdant forests, serves as a spiritual haven for Shugenja and Yamabushi practitioners, blending Buddhism, Shintoism, and Animism in their quest for enlightenment and harmony with nature.

DAY 3

Kyoto

The day begins with an invigorating hike to Kurama-dera Temple, set in the serene northern mountains of Kyoto. Kurama, a village enveloped in natural beauty, offers a peaceful retreat from the bustling city life. The hike to the temple is a spiritual journey through cedar forests, past mystical waterfalls and ancient shrines, culminating in the majestic Kurama-dera. This temple, surrounded by myths and legends, stands as a beacon of spirituality, offering breathtaking views over the valley. For those seeking further adventure, the trail leads to Kibune, a neighbouring valley known for its quaint charm and traditional inns, where the spiritual essence of Japan's natural landscape continues to inspire awe and contemplation.

DAY 4

Hiroshima

Embark on a poignant journey to Hiroshima, accessible via the Shinkansen from Kyoto. Your visit commences at the Peace Memorial Park, a solemn tribute to the victims of the atomic bombing and a symbol of a steadfast hope for world peace. Engage in the deeply moving experience of ringing the Peace Bell, a resonant reminder of the enduring quest for harmony. The park houses the Flame of Peace, a fervent pledge towards global nuclear disarmament. Explore the Peace Memorial Museum, where personal artifacts, including a watch frozen in time and a child's tricycle, narrate the harrowing human stories of the bombing's aftermath. Conclude the day with a ferry ride to Miyajima Island, a spiritual haven famed for the Itsukushima Shrine, where the serene beauty and divine atmosphere offer a tranquil retreat from the day's reflective moments.

DAY 5

Matsuyama & Imabari

Begin your exploration on Shikoku Island by visiting Matsuyama Castle, an enduring relic of the Edo period, offering panoramic vistas of the cityscape and the Seto Inland Sea. Wander through Matsuyama's Old Town, a district once a bustling independent port, now a charming historical enclave within the city. The highlight of your visit will be Ishiteji Temple, a significant site on the Shikoku pilgrimage route. This expansive complex features a captivating array of halls, a three-storied pagoda, and a myriad of statues, linked to the main grounds by a mystical cave. This temple serves as a spiritual oasis, embodying the rich religious heritage of the region.

DAY 6

Matsuyama & Imabari

Experience the exhilarating Shimanami Kaido, a cycling path that offers an unparalleled opportunity to connect with Japan's scenic beauty. This dedicated bike route spans approximately 40 miles across the Shimanami Kaido Expressway, bridging Honshu and Shikoku islands and weaving through six picturesque islets. The journey is dotted with captivating sights, including quaint lighthouses, ancient shrines, and breathtaking natural landscapes, inviting cyclists to immerse themselves in the serene allure of Japan's countryside. Upon completing this memorable island-hopping venture, a support vehicle awaits to escort you back to Matsuyama, where you can unwind and reflect on a day filled with scenic splendour and physical accomplishment.

DAY 7

Matsuyama & Imabari

Embark on a spiritual journey through Matsuyama & Imabari, tracing the steps of pilgrims along the Shikoku Pilgrimage. Begin your adventure at the serene Daihoji, Temple 44, nestled within the verdant expanse of Kuma Kogen. The trail to Iwayaji, Temple 45, meanders through tranquil forests and rural landscapes, culminating in a majestic ascent to the secluded mountain temple. This hike not only offers a glimpse into the devout practices of the pilgrims but also showcases the breathtaking beauty of Japan's natural scenery. Return to Matsuyama to reflect on the day's spiritual journey and rest.

DAY 8

Kanazawa

Discover Kanazawa, a city where history breathes through every corner. Visit the exquisite Kenrokuen Garden, a masterpiece of Japanese landscape design, renowned for its meticulous beauty and deemed one of the “Three Great Gardens of Japan.” Explore Kanazawa Castle, an emblem of the city's rich feudal past, now a symbol of restoration and preservation. The journey continues to Nomura-ke, a beautifully restored samurai residence, offering a window into the samurai lifestyle of the Edo period. Wander through the Higashi Chaya district, where the architecture and ambiance transport you back in time, offering an authentic taste of Kanazawa's cultural heritage.

DAY 9

Kaga Onsen

Venture into the revered landscapes of Mount Hakusan National Park, a sanctuary of natural beauty and spiritual significance. As one of Japan's Three Sacred Mountains, Hakusan has been a pilgrimage destination since the eighth century. The park's expansive wilderness hosts a diverse array of flora and fauna, offering a harmonious blend of natural and spiritual exploration. Post-hike, journey to the Kaga region to immerse yourself in the soothing warmth of an onsen at a luxurious ryokan, embodying the perfect end to a day of adventure and contemplation.

DAY 10

Kaga Onsen

Spend a day in Kaga Onsen, delving into the heart of Japan's artisanal traditions. Visit the studios of local masters dedicated to preserving ancient art forms, from the intricate beauty of Kutani porcelain and the craftsmanship of wooden furniture to the delicate processes of washi-making and maki-e lacquerware. Experience the meticulous art of tatami mat making, gaining insight into the dedication and skill that define Japan's rich cultural heritage. This day offers a unique opportunity to connect with the artisans who keep the spirit of traditional Japanese craftsmanship alive.
